  • Hi Everyone! My name is Muhammed, i have a question about the Win 7 MCITP EXAM! i currently have MCTS CERT on vista TS:70-620, and i want to get the win 7 MCITP CERT, so does it mean i would have to write win 7 TS:70-680 and 70-685, or can i write only the 70-685, without having to write client OS all over again?

    You have two choices:

    1. You can pass the 70-622 (MCITP for Vista) then do the upgrade exam 70-682 or

    2. Forget about the Vista track and do the two exams: 70-680 and 70-685.

    You can't mix and match the MCTS and MCITP exams for Windows 7.  If you just do the 70-685 Windows 7 MCITP exam without 70-680 Windows 7 MCTS exam, you will not get the MCITP credential.
